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en Wedgwood
¿Que tipo de alquileres hay actualmente en Wedgwood?
Actualmente hay 155 Apartamentos de Alquiler en Wedgwood, TX con precios que van desde $531 hasta $3,434. También hay 414 Casas Unifamiliares, Condominios y Casas Adosadas en alquiler disponibles actualmente en Wedgwood que van desde $425 hasta $7,500.
¿Cuál es el rango de precios actual de las viviendas de alquiler en Wedgwood?
Los precios hoy en día para las casas,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ler en Wedgwood oscilan entre $425 hasta $7,500 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$2,111.
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en Wedgwood?
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Wedgwood oscilan entre $1,297 hasta $2,975,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$1,350 hasta $3,350.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$1,795 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$1,450.
